I actually found all the info about his off the bench record

Came off the bench on
11 matches, played
371 minutes as a sub,
scored 6 and assisted 1 goal. Plus he won a penalty.
Before he was subbed in, Juve's record in these 11 matches was 1 wins-3 draws-7 defeats. With his inclusion we turned that into 5 wins-4 draws-2 defeats.

But seriously, almost every striker has better stats when he's subbed in than if he starts the match. A striker is usually subbed in when his team is attacking and chasing a result. Add the fresher legs of the subbed player and it's normal that the stats are better when the striker comes off the bench.
